OpenAI Experts Warn Against 'Naughty' ChatGPT Launch

via Ars Technica·Mar 17

OpenAI's own mental health experts have unanimously opposed the launch of a version of ChatGPT described as 'naughty' or sexually explicit. The company reportedly warned against releasing content that could encourage unhealthy behaviors or act as a 'suicide coach.' This internal pushback highlights growing concerns about AI safety and ethical boundaries in generative technology.
